Minnesota among states selected for federal initative to improve employment for people with mental health conditions

The U.S. Department of Labor has selected seven states to participate in its Advancing State Policy Integration for Recovery and Employment initiative that aims to align state policy and funding to increase competitive integrated employment for individuals with mental health conditions. Administered by the department’s Office of Disability Employment Policy, the initiative will provide the state of Minnesota, along with Florida, Indiana, Iowa, Oklahoma, Virginia and Wisconsin with tailored and targeted technical assistance. This assistance includes expertise to help each state in creating and implementing state strategic plans that encompass multiple systems including mental/behavioral health, Medicaid, vocational rehabilitation, and workforce and education. States will develop and implement their strategic plans in consultation with their state’s key mental health advocacy organizations.

Indiana Selected To Pilot Federal Mental Health Employment Initiative

Indiana Selected To Pilot Federal Mental Health Employment Initiative Unable to load the audio player. playpausemuteunmute Justin Hicks/IPB News Indiana is among seven states selected to pilot a federal initiative to increase employment for those experiencing mental health conditions. The Department of Labor is calling it the “ASPIRE” initiative, short for Advancing State Policy Integration for Recovery and Employment. The goal is to help people with mental health conditions get and stay in jobs where they’re paid competitive wages in a traditional workplace setting. Indiana won’t receive federal funding, but will receive “technical assistance” to carry out a statewide plan.
